Why January 2025 is Your Perfect NYC Moment
You might think twice about visiting New York City during its chilliest month, but let us assure you, January 2025 presents an incredible, often overlooked, opportunity. While the Winter Weather certainly brings a brisk chill and the potential for picturesque snowfall (average January temperatures typically range from 25°F to 40°F), it also ushers in a period of unparalleled charm and accessibility.
One of the most compelling reasons to visit in January is the significant drop in tourist crowds after the bustling holiday season. This means shorter lines at world-famous landmarks, easier access to popular restaurants, and a more relaxed pace as you explore the city's iconic neighborhoods. You'll feel less like a tourist navigating throngs and more like a local discovering hidden gems. Furthermore, this period often sees more competitive pricing on flights and accommodations, offering a budget-friendly advantage for those looking to experience NYC without the peak-season splurge.

Exploring Manhattan's Unmissable Sights
Manhattan is synonymous with New York City, a vibrant borough teeming with global icons.
- Experience the electrifying energy of Times Square: Step into the "Crossroads of the World," where over 50 million visitors annually witness an unparalleled spectacle of light and sound. The dazzling lights of colossal billboards illuminate every corner, creating a vibrant, almost surreal atmosphere. Even in January, the energy is infectious, making it a truly unforgettable visual feast.
- Journey to the majestic Statue of Liberty and Ellis Island: A timeless symbol of freedom and democracy, the Statue of Liberty stands proudly in New York Harbor. Take a ferry ride—a scenic journey in itself—to Liberty Island to witness "Lady Liberty" up close, a UNESCO World Heritage site. Continue to Ellis Island, where the Immigration Museum offers a poignant and deeply moving look into the history of over 12 million immigrants who passed through its halls. It's a powerful experience, connecting you directly to the American story.
- Wander through the serene beauty of Central Park: Escape the urban bustle in Central Park, an 843-acre oasis in the heart of Manhattan. In January 2025, you'll find a tranquil beauty distinct from any other season. Enjoy the crisp winter air as you stroll along winding paths, and if luck is on your side, witness a magical, snow-dusted landscape that offers perfect, postcard-worthy photo opportunities. Discover iconic spots like Bethesda Terrace and Strawberry Fields, often quieter and more reflective in the winter months.
- Immerse yourself in culture at world-class Museums: New York City boasts some of the finest cultural institutions on the globe, providing a warm and enriching escape from the winter chill.
- The Metropolitan Museum of Art (The Met) houses over 2 million works spanning 5,000 years of global culture. Spend hours wandering through its vast collections, from ancient Egyptian temples to European masterpieces.
- The American Museum of Natural History offers awe-inspiring exhibits from towering dinosaur skeletons to incredible cosmic journeys in the Hayden Planetarium. These museums offer an indoor world of wonder, perfect for a deep dive into art, science, and history.

Catch a World-Class Broadway Show
Experience the magic and storytelling of Broadway Shows, a quintessential New York City activity that provides warmth and wonder on a cold January 2025 evening. Broadway is renowned globally for its unparalleled theatrical productions, from dazzling musicals that boast elaborate sets and unforgettable scores to gripping dramas that challenge and inspire.
More than just a performance, attending a Broadway show is an immersive cultural experience. With over 40 theaters lighting up the Theater District, there’s a show for every taste, whether you're seeking a family-friendly favorite, a timeless classic, or a cutting-edge new production. Tickets can be purchased in advance online or often found at a discount on the day of the show at the TKTS booth in Times Square. It’s the perfect indoor escape to add a touch of glamour and emotional depth to your winter trip.
Savor the Flavors with NYC Restaurant Week
Indulge in an unparalleled dining experience during NYC Restaurant Week, a true highlight of January 2025. Typically running for several weeks from mid-January into February, this highly anticipated event allows you to enjoy delicious prix-fixe menus at some of New York City's most celebrated restaurants. It’s an incredible opportunity to sample gourmet cuisine and explore diverse culinary landscapes without breaking the bank.
From trendy new eateries to Michelin-starred establishments, participating restaurants offer multi-course lunches and dinners at accessible price points. It’s an ideal way to expand your palate, discover new favorite spots, and truly savor the flavors that make New York City a global dining capital. Be sure to check the official NYCgo website closer to the date for the exact January 2025 schedule and participating venues, as reservations often fill up quickly.
Embrace the Winter Weather with Ice Skating
Glide gracefully on the ice at iconic ice skating rinks, embracing the crisp January 2025 air as you enjoy a classic New York City activity. Each rink offers a unique backdrop and atmosphere for this beloved winter pastime.
- Rockefeller Center Rink: Perhaps the most famous, this intimate rink offers an undeniably festive experience right beneath the iconic Rockefeller Center Christmas Tree (which stays up through early January) and the towering buildings. It's truly a quintessential New York moment.
- Bryant Park's Winter Village: The largest free-admission rink in New York City, Bryant Park's ice skating experience is surrounded by a bustling holiday market, making it a vibrant and joyful destination. Skate rentals are available, and the festive atmosphere continues well into January 2025.
- Wollman Rink in Central Park: For a more expansive and picturesque setting, Wollman Rink offers stunning views of the Manhattan skyline framed by the natural beauty of Central Park. It's a grander scale skating experience, perfect for those who love to glide under the open sky amidst a breathtaking cityscape.
Whether you're a seasoned skater or a complete novice, these rinks provide a memorable way to enjoy New York City's winter charm.

Navigating the City with Ease: Public Transportation (MTA)
Mastering New York City's extensive Public Transportation (MTA) system is absolutely key to experiencing the city like a local and moving around with unparalleled efficiency. The subway is the city's pulsating lifeline, with over 472 stations and 24 lines, making it one of the most extensive rapid transit systems in the world. It efficiently connects all major attractions and neighborhoods across Manhattan, Brooklyn, Queens, and the Bronx, allowing for seamless exploration regardless of the weather. Buses complement the subway network, providing surface-level routes that offer scenic views while connecting areas not directly served by trains.
Utilizing the MTA is not only cost-effective but also provides a quintessential New York experience. Consider using OMNY, the MTA's tap-and-go payment system, which allows you to pay with a contactless credit/debit card or a digital wallet on your phone or wearable device – no need for a physical MetroCard. With subways running 24/7, you'll find that navigating New York City is incredibly convenient, allowing you to maximize your time exploring without the hassle of traffic or parking.
Practical Tips for Your January 2025 Visit
To ensure your January 2025 New York City adventure is as smooth and enjoyable as possible, a few practical considerations are essential.
Packing for the Winter Weather
January in New York City can be quite cold, with average temperatures often ranging from the high 20s to low 40s Fahrenheit (around -2 to 5 degrees Celsius), and occasional snow or ice. Layering is essential for staying warm and comfortable while exploring. Pack a warm, waterproof winter coat, thermal underwear, sweaters, and waterproof boots with good grip. Don't forget accessories like a hat, gloves, and a scarf – these items are crucial for retaining body heat, especially when you're out walking or waiting for transportation. Being properly dressed will allow you to fully enjoy outdoor activities like ice skating or exploring Central Park.
Booking in Advance
New York City is a global hub, and popular attractions, especially Broadway Shows and top-tier attractions like the Empire State Building or the Statue of Liberty, can sell out quickly, particularly during a bustling month like January. Securing your spots ahead of time is highly recommended to avoid disappointment and long queues. Online booking platforms make this process simple, often allowing you to choose your preferred dates and times. For Broadway, booking several weeks, or even months, in advance can ensure you get the best seats for highly sought-after productions.
Smart Budgeting for Dining and Activities
While New York City can be perceived as expensive, smart budgeting can help you maximize your adventure without overspending. Take advantage of NYC Restaurant Week (if your dates align) for excellent prix-fixe dining deals. Beyond that, explore the city's incredibly diverse culinary scene by trying casual eateries, food trucks, or ethnic restaurants, which often offer delicious meals at more budget-friendly prices. Look for "happy hour" deals for drinks and appetizers. For activities, mix paid attractions with the city's many free offerings – walking across the Brooklyn Bridge, strolling through Central Park, visiting Grand Central Terminal, or taking the Staten Island Ferry for iconic skyline views are all fantastic and free experiences that add immense value to your trip.
Frequently Asked Questions About Visiting NYC in January 2025
What's the typical weather like in New York City in January?
January in NYC is cold, with average temperatures ranging from 25°F to 38°F (-4°C to 3°C). Snowfall is common, and days are short. Layers, warm co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of footwear are essential.
Are there any major events or special sales happening in January 2025?
Yes, January often features "NYC Broadway Week" and "NYC Restaurant Week," offering discounted tickets and fixed-price menus. Post-holiday sales continue into early January. These are excellent things to do in New York in January 2025.
Is New York less crowded in January compared to other months?
Generally, yes. After the peak holiday season of December, tourist crowds significantly decrease in January. This makes it a great time to visit popular attractions with shorter lines, enhancing your experience of things to do in New York in January 2025.
What are some budget-friendly things to do in New York in January 2025?
Many attractions like the Staten Island Ferry, walking across the Brooklyn Bridge, and exploring Central Park are free. You can also find discounted museum admissions on specific days. Utilizing NYC Broadway Week and Restaurant Week are also excellent budget-friendly things to do in New York in January 2025.
